Ladder

Staff Software Engineer, Data Platform

Palo Alto, California, USFull-time$160k - $230k/YEAR5 days agovia Ladders

Salary

$160k - $230k/YEAR

Job type

Full-time

Location

Palo Alto, California, US

Remote

No

Posted

5 days ago

Resume Examples

Browse professional resume examples with key skills, action verbs, and ATS-friendly formatting.

Browse resume examples

Job description

Staff Software Engineer, Data Platform About the role

We are looking for a powerhouse Staff Software Engineer with battle-tested experience building ETL pipelines at massive scale. You will take ownership of our toughest backend and data plumbing challenges, bridging our transactional systems (Datomic) with our analytical and streaming infrastructure (BigQuery, Kafka, Flink, DBT) to architect resilient, elegant, and high-volume data pipelines. If you dream in immutable data structures and love using functional programming to untangle architectural knots, we need you.

The ideal candidate brings demonstrated experience in software engineering, leadership maturity and a deep understanding of engineering infrastructure. This is a remote role based in one of the 22 States Ladder is currently hiring in - AZ, CA, CO, CT, FL, GA, KS, MA, MD, MN, NC, NH, NJ, NV, NY, OH, OR, PA, TX, VA, WA, WI. Please note, Ladder is not currently sponsoring or transferring OPT or H1-B visa's. How You'll Make a Difference

As a senior technical leader on the team, you won't just be writing code, you'll be shaping our entire data strategy. You will:

  • Architect and Build: Design, deploy, and scale robust data pipelines that reliably move and transform data between Datomic, Kafka, and BigQuery.
  • Tame the Chaos: Build elegant, fault-tolerant ETL systems leveraging frameworks like DBT to ingest, sanitize, and normalize messy, unstructured data from dozens of third-party APIs and legacy vendors.
  • Master the Stream: Evolve our event-driven architecture, optimizing streaming performance (Kafka/BEAM) to support real-time machine learning models
  • Drive Technical Excellence: Act as a force multiplier for the engineering team. You'll set standards for backend architecture in Clojure, mentor peers, and make high-stakes technical decisions that scale with our rapid growth.
  • Bridge the Gap: Partner closely with Data Science, Product and Business Development teams to ensure our data infrastructure proactively serves the evolving needs of the business. Who You Are
  • A seasoned technical leader: You bring 8+ years of rigorous software or data engineering experience to the table, backed by a strong academic foundation (BS or MS in Computer Science or a related field). You have a proven track record operating at a Staff or Principal level, where you don't just write code - you define technical strategy and mentor teams.
  • A Clojure authority: You have deep, production-grade experience natively architecting complex backend systems in Clojure and the JVM. Functional programming and immutable data structures aren't just concepts to you; they are your preferred tools for building highly reliable software.
  • A medallion architect: You have 4+ battle-tested years designing high-volume ETL/ELT pipelines at massive scale. You are an expert at structuring data lakes through Raw/Bronze, Cleansed/Silver, and Curated/Gold layers, and you rely on advanced dbt modeling to ensure pristine data quality.
  • A modern data stack master: You have extensive, hands-on experience operating cloud data warehouses (specifically BigQuery), streaming infrastructure (Kafka), and processing frameworks (Apache Beam, Flink, or Spark). Wrangling messy, unstructured third-party API data into clean, ready-to-query models is second nature to you.
  • An autonomous systems thinker: You thrive in ambiguity and deeply understand the harsh realities of distributed systems. You don't just patch bugs; you design elegant, event-driven architectures that prevent entire classes of problems from happening in the first place. Technologies We Use
  • Backend: Clojure, JVM
  • Data: Datomic, BigQuery, BEAM, Sigma, SQL
  • Infrastructure: Kafka, Docker, Kubernetes, Packer, Terraform, GCP, GraphQL
  • Frontend: Typescript, JavaScript, React What we Offer

Whether you work in our beautiful office in Palo Alto or remotely, Ladder is highly collaborative and fun. To support you in your role, we offer fantastic perks and benefits that reflect our mission of care and support, including:

  • Excellent medical, dental, and vision coverage | We offer competitive healthcare,dental and vision plans for you and your family.
  • Flexible paid time off | Take the time that you need to rest and recharge, including our week-long winter holiday closure.
  • Stock options | We offer competitive stock option packages to participate in the success of building Ladder
  • A rewarding 401k match program | We'll match up to 4% of your contributions as you save for your retirement goals.
  • Ladder Fit Program | Your health matters. That's why Ladder provides a monthly reimbursement for wellness-related expenses.
  • Commuter benefits | When you work from the office, you will receive pre-tax
  • benefits for your commute and free parking.
  • A stocked, beautiful new office | Located in downtown Palo Alto, our office was specifically designed to accommodate all working styles. We've invested in technology to support our hybrid team, plus we provide office snacks and daily catered lunches so that team members can work well and have fun together.
  • Paid parental leave |We think it's crucial that new parents have time to adjust to their new lives without worrying about work, so we provide all parents inclusive of birthing, adoption, or fostering ten weeks of paid baby bonding.
  • Work-from-home flexibility and support | We recognize that everyone's homelife is different and support remote and hybrid work. Upon joining, we provide a one-time remote office stipend for all team members and then a monthly stipend to cover WFH costs such as the internet.
  • Fun company-wide events | Whether we work locally or remotely, we genuinely enjoy spending time together. That's why we plan fun virtual and in-person events to let loose and laugh.

The base pay range targeted for this position is $160,000 - $230,000. This role is eligible for equity and benefits as shared above. Base pay is determined by market location and may vary depending on job-related knowledge, skills, and experience.

Responsibilities

  • As a senior technical leader on the team, you won't just be writing code, you'll be shaping our entire data strategy
  • Architect and Build: Design, deploy, and scale robust data pipelines that reliably move and transform data between Datomic, Kafka, and BigQuery
  • Tame the Chaos: Build elegant, fault-tolerant ETL systems leveraging frameworks like DBT to ingest, sanitize, and normalize messy, unstructured data from dozens of third-party APIs and legacy vendors
  • Master the Stream: Evolve our event-driven architecture, optimizing streaming performance (Kafka/BEAM) to support real-time machine learning models
  • Drive Technical Excellence: Act as a force multiplier for the engineering team
  • You'll set standards for backend architecture in Clojure, mentor peers, and make high-stakes technical decisions that scale with our rapid growth
  • Bridge the Gap: Partner closely with Data Science, Product and Business Development teams to ensure our data infrastructure proactively serves the evolving needs of the business

Qualifications

  • The ideal candidate brings demonstrated experience in software engineering, leadership maturity and a deep understanding of engineering infrastructure
  • A seasoned technical leader: You bring 8+ years of rigorous software or data engineering experience to the table, backed by a strong academic foundation (BS or MS in Computer Science or a related field)
  • You have a proven track record operating at a Staff or Principal level, where you don't just write code - you define technical strategy and mentor teams
  • A Clojure authority: You have deep, production-grade experience natively architecting complex backend systems in Clojure and the JVM
  • You are an expert at structuring data lakes through Raw/Bronze, Cleansed/Silver, and Curated/Gold layers, and you rely on advanced dbt modeling to ensure pristine data quality
  • A modern data stack master: You have extensive, hands-on experience operating cloud data warehouses (specifically BigQuery), streaming infrastructure (Kafka), and processing frameworks (Apache Beam, Flink, or Spark)
  • Wrangling messy, unstructured third-party API data into clean, ready-to-query models is second nature to you
  • An autonomous systems thinker: You thrive in ambiguity and deeply understand the harsh realities of distributed systems
  • You don't just patch bugs; you design elegant, event-driven architectures that prevent entire classes of problems from happening in the first place
  • Backend: Clojure, JVM
  • Data: Datomic, BigQuery, BEAM, Sigma, SQL
  • Infrastructure: Kafka, Docker, Kubernetes, Packer, Terraform, GCP, GraphQL
  • Frontend: Typescript, JavaScript, React

Benefits

  • Whether you work in our beautiful office in Palo Alto or remotely, Ladder is highly collaborative and fun
  • Excellent medical, dental, and vision coverage | We offer competitive healthcare,dental and vision plans for you and your family
  • Flexible paid time off | Take the time that you need to rest and recharge, including our week-long winter holiday closure
  • Stock options | We offer competitive stock option packages to participate in the success of building Ladder
  • A rewarding 401k match program | We'll match up to 4% of your contributions as you save for your retirement goals
  • Ladder Fit Program | Your health matters
  • That's why Ladder provides a monthly reimbursement for wellness-related expenses
  • Commuter benefits | When you work from the office, you will receive pre-tax
  • benefits for your commute and free parking
  • A stocked, beautiful new office | Located in downtown Palo Alto, our office was specifically designed to accommodate all working styles
  • Paid parental leave |We think it's crucial that new parents have time to adjust to their new lives without worrying about work, so we provide all parents inclusive of birthing, adoption, or fostering ten weeks of paid baby bonding
  • Work-from-home flexibility and support | We recognize that everyone's homelife is different and support remote and hybrid work
  • Upon joining, we provide a one-time remote office stipend for all team members and then a monthly stipend to cover WFH costs such as the internet
  • Fun company-wide events | Whether we work locally or remotely, we genuinely enjoy spending time together
  • The base pay range targeted for this position is $160,000 - $230,000
  • This role is eligible for equity and benefits as shared above
  • Base pay is determined by market location and may vary depending on job-related knowledge, skills, and experience

Stand out from other applicants

AI reads this job description and tailors your resume to match, optimized for ATS filters.

Similar jobs

Ready to land your next role?

Join thousands of professionals who use Mokaru to manage their job search. AI-powered resume tailoring, application tracking, and more.

Create Free Resume